1. Kheema Pav at Gulshan -e-Iran, Crawford Market.
Where: 15, Corner Of MRA Marg, Musafir Khana Road, Crawford Market, Mumbai CST Area, Mumbai

Known best for its extremely delicious Mughlai specialities at maddeningly low prices, the best food items to try at Gulshan e Iran range from their Kheema pav, to the chicken tikka masala, Garlic Naan , Rabdi Kulfi and Firni for dessert. It’s beautiful how after a full stomach you can ask for the bill and wonder how it’s not crossing the thousand unit mark. Not even close. Price: Rs 450 for two people. What you must try among zillion awesome street food dishes: Chicken tikka masala, Garlic naan, Firni, Rabdi Kulfi
2. Bun Maska and Mava samosa of Mervan’s, Grant road.
Where : Ali Bhai Remji Road, Opposite Station, Grant Road East, Mumbai

Run into Merwan’s for some mouth watering pastries, tea cakes and cookies to soothe your sweet tooth! A big name on this side of town, Merwans is frequently visited by people who come here just to collect a package of baked goods for home, and also is a place people come to after work for a Irani chai and some freshly baked cookies.
Price: Rs 150 for two people.
What you must try : Pastries, Irani chai, Bun maska pav.
3. Samosa with Chola at Guru Kripa , Sion
Where : 40, Guru Kripa Building, Road 24, Near SIES College, Sion, Mumbai

Known as Mumbai’s most famous samosa, this dish is served with a gravy of chickpea and is tamarind-y in taste. Onion and coriander bits are sprinkled to garnish. A must try for those who love to experiment with Mumbai street food.
Price: Rs 300 for two people.
What you must try : Gulab Jamun, Sweet Lassi, Chole – Bhature, Samosa Chole, Chole tikki

6. Ice cream sandwich / biscuit at K. Rustom, Churchgate
Where : 87 Stadium House, Opposite Ambassador Hotel, Veer Nariman Road, Churchgate, Mumbai

Find an abundance of flavors ranging from Black currant to coffee, kacchi kairi, almond crunch, raspberry, strawberry, chocolate and many many more nestled between two wafers. One of the most legendary ice cream parlours of Mumbai, K Rustom has been serving hundreds of happy customers everyday and its fans just keep increasing! Mumbai Street Food is incomplete without hopping to K Rustom!
Price: Rs 150 for two people.
What you must try: Almond Crunch and raspberry! Don’t shy from experimenting!
